Understanding the financial aspects of memory care is a significant part of the decision-making process. Families in St. Lucie County can explore financial assistance programs available in Florida that can help alleviate some of the costs associated with memory care. Florida offers programs like the Statewide Medicaid Managed Care Long-Term Care Program, which can provide financial support for eligible individuals seeking memory care services. Navigating these financial assistance options can ease the burden for families and ensure that their loved ones receive the necessary care without compromising on quality.

What should families look for during a tour of a memory care facility in St. Lucie County, Florida?
During a tour of memory care facilities in St. Lucie County, Florida, families should observe several key aspects to assess the quality of care and suitability for their loved one. Start by evaluating the overall cleanliness and safety of the facility, including its adherence to hygiene standards and the presence of safety features like handrails and non-slip floors. Pay attention to the staff's interactions with residents—staff should be compassionate, respectful, and engaging with individuals living with dementia. Assess the activities and programs offered to ensure they are diverse, engaging, and appropriate for different stages of cognitive decline. Check the facility's security measures to prevent wandering and ensure the safety of residents. It is also important to review the facility’s layout to see if it supports easy navigation and minimizes confusion. Ask about staff training and qualifications, especially in dementia care. Finally, inquire about the facility’s approach to family involvement and communication to ensure that it aligns with your expectations for ongoing engagement and support.

What types of therapies are commonly offered in memory care facilities in Florida?
Memory care homes in Florida often provide a range of therapeutic services designed to support cognitive function and overall well-being. Common therapies include cognitive stimulation therapy (CST), which involves activities and exercises aimed at improving memory and mental function. Reminiscence therapy is another popular approach, where residents engage in discussions or activities related to past experiences to enhance their sense of identity and emotional connection. Music therapy is frequently used to evoke memories, reduce anxiety, and improve mood through familiar tunes and rhythms. Art therapy offers residents the opportunity to express themselves creatively, which can be both therapeutic and enjoyable. Additionally, some facilities provide physical therapy to help maintain mobility and manage physical health issues, as well as occupational therapy to assist with daily living skills. The specific types of therapy available can vary by facility, so it's advisable to inquire about the therapeutic programs offered during your visit.
How do memory care facilities in St. Lucie County, Florida handle behavioral challenges associated with dementia?
Memory care facilities in St. Lucie County, Florida should have strategies and training in place to manage behavioral challenges commonly associated with dementia, such as aggression, agitation, and confusion. Staff members should be trained in behavioral management techniques, including de-escalation strategies and positive reinforcement methods. Facilities may use individualized care plans that address the specific triggers and needs of each resident, incorporating strategies like structured routines, environmental modifications, and tailored communication approaches to minimize stress and confusion. Behavioral therapies, such as cognitive-behavioral interventions, may also be used to help residents adapt to changes and cope with challenging behaviors. In some cases, facilities may involve healthcare professionals, such as geriatric psychologists or psychiatrists, to provide additional support and treatment. Regular staff training and ongoing assessments can ensure that care approaches are adjusted as needed to effectively manage behavioral issues and enhance the overall quality of life for residents.
